Quality Assurance Programs
Quality assurance programs are designed to monitor and improve the quality of laboratory services provided by phlebotomists and medical laboratory technicians. These programs encompass a range of activities, including:
- Regular audits of laboratory practices and procedures
- Documentation of training and competency assessments
- Participation in Proficiency Testing programs
- Review of errors and adverse events
Key Performance Indicators
Key performance indicators (KPIs) are essential metrics used to evaluate the performance of phlebotomists and medical laboratory technicians. Some common KPIs include:
- Turnaround time: This measures the time taken to process and report Test Results, ensuring timely patient care.
- Specimen quality: Assessing the adequacy and integrity of samples collected by phlebotomists to ensure accurate Test Results.
- Error rates: Monitoring the frequency of errors and Discrepancies in laboratory testing to identify areas for improvement.
Tools for Tracking Performance
Laboratory Information Systems
Laboratory information systems (LIS) are software platforms that help manage and streamline laboratory operations. These systems provide functionalities for:
- Tracking sample processing and Test Results
- Managing inventory and supplies
- Generating reports and analytics on lab performance
Electronic Medical Records
Electronic medical records (EMRs) capture and store patient health information digitally. Phlebotomists and medical laboratory technicians can utilize EMRs to:
- Access patient data and test orders
- Record Test Results and findings
- Communicate with other Healthcare Providers
Proficiency Testing Programs
Proficiency Testing programs assess the competency and accuracy of laboratory testing processes. These programs involve:
- Participating in external Proficiency Testing providers
- Analyzing and interpreting Proficiency Testing samples
- Implementing corrective actions based on Proficiency Testing results
